New JerseyA2767221st Legislature (2026-2027)House

Modifies child endangerment statute to include AI technology; establishes criminal penalties.

Sponsored By: Mitchelle Drulis (Democratic), Andrea Katz (Democratic), Ellen J. Park (Democratic)

In Committee
